According to reports from CNBC, SpaceX's blockbuster public offering is providing retail investors with a direct path to purchase shares through major brokerage platforms, a privilege that has traditionally been reserved for Wall Street's biggest clients. The move reflects a broader trend in the financial industry toward greater accessibility for individual traders in high-profile IPOs. While the exact platforms and allocation details were not specified in the source, the development suggests that major brokerages may be securing allocations of SpaceX shares to distribute to their retail customers. This would allow everyday investors to gain early exposure to the private space exploration and satellite communications giant, which has long been a favorite among institutional investors. SpaceX, founded by Elon Musk, has become a dominant force in the aerospace sector with its reusable rocket technology and Starlink satellite internet service. The company's valuation has soared in private markets, and its IPO is likely to generate significant demand from both institutional and retail investors.

Key takeaways include the potential for retail investors to participate more equally in high-demand IPOs, which were historically dominated by large institutional players. This could level the playing field for individual traders who previously had to wait for secondary market trading to buy shares at potentially higher prices. The involvement of major brokerage platforms may also enhance liquidity and transparency in the IPO process. However, it remains to be seen how allocation will be managed and whether all retail investors will have equal access. Oversubscription could still limit the number of shares available to individual buyers. For the broader market, this development underscores the growing trend of retail participation in private company offerings, driven by digital brokerages and regulatory changes. It may also put pressure on other high-growth private companies to consider similar retail-friendly IPO structures.

From an investment perspective, the opportunity for retail investors to buy SpaceX shares directly in the IPO could offer a chance to gain early exposure to a company with strong growth potential in the space and communications sectors. However, investors should be aware that IPOs carry inherent risks, including price volatility and uncertainty about long-term performance. The space industry is capital-intensive and subject to regulatory and technological challenges. SpaceX’s ambitious projects, such as Starship and Starlink, may require significant ongoing investment, and profitability is not guaranteed. Potential investors should conduct thorough due diligence and consider their own risk tolerance. Looking ahead, this move might encourage other private companies to adopt similar IPO strategies, possibly broadening retail access to future blockbuster offerings. Yet, market conditions and investor demand will ultimately determine how such initiatives evolve. As always, past performance does not guarantee future results.
